Applications are invited for a 12 month fixed term Locum Consultant post in Respiratory and General (internal) Medicine. This is a whole-time post offering an exciting opportunity for a highly motivated Medic to join a dynamic, rapidly expanding team delivering multidisciplinary acute care in Mersey and West Lancashire Teaching Hospitals.
Applicants are required to hold Membership of the Royal College of Physicians (UK or equivalent qualifications). Due to the short-term nature of the role / service demand, the successful candidate must hold full registration with the GMC and have existing right to live and work in the UK, at the time of application. Candidates who are not GMC registered or do not hold existing right to live and work in the UK, at the time of application will not progress to the shortlisting stage. An Enhanced DBS with barred lists for both Adults & Children is required for this post.
This full time NHS post will enable the Trust to continue the delivery of Respiratory services across the primary/secondary care interface, support delivery of acute care for respiratory patients and achieve waiting time targets for outpatients and emergency care. Successful candidates will complement existing General Respiratory and lung cancer team.
Weekday on call commitment: The weekday on call rota (General Medicine) will be a 1 in 14 providing telephone advice between the hours of 7pm and 9am (Monday - Friday) and 5pm - 9am (Saturday & Sunday). Time off in lieu or a hybrid of time off in lieu and payment can be offered for oncall commitment.
Mersey and West Lancashire Teaching Hospitals NHS Trust serves a population of over 600,000 with a workforce of over 9000 dedicated and skilled staff across 21 sites. We strongly believe that the communities we serve should all have access to Five Star Patient Care.
This is an exciting opportunity to join a developing Respiratory service on the Southport Site at Mersey & West Lancashire Hospital. The Consultant appointments to these posts will deliver sessions of care to general medicine inpatients on the ward in conjunction with 1 General Respiratory weekly outpatient clinic, 2 Lung Cancer weekly clinics (1 for new patients and 1 for follow-up patients) on our Ormskirk site, in-reach service for a selected acute respiratory admission ward round, as well as bronchoscopy services.
The Respiratory department currently is made up of 4 full time Respiratory Consultants. The Consultants appointed to these posts will help to supervise and work alongside 2 respiratory ST3+ trainees, 1 specialty doctor and 1 senior clinical fellow. This is complemented by a larger team of 3 foundation year trainees, 2 internal medicine trainees (IMT1 & IMT2)/GP trainees, a Physician Associate and ACP. The medical team is also supported by 2 equivalent full time lung cancer nurses and a lung cancer support worker as well as 2.6 equivalent full time general respiratory specialist nurses.
